O R D E R

Mr.P.V.Selvakumar, learned Additional Government Pleader takes notice for the respondents.

2. The petitioner seeks for a mandamus directing the respondents to provide flood relief fund to the petitioner in the light of the proposal made by the 2nd respondent to the 1st respondent by proceedings dated 30.03.2017, based on the representation of the petitioner dated 04.04.2016. https://hcservices.ecourts.gov.in/hcservices/

3. The grievance of the petitioner is that the Flood Relief Fund payable to the petitioner due to the death of her husband, namely one Arumgam, Son of Kuppusamy, Adidravidar Colony, Siru village, Panruti Taluk, who has lost his life in the flood, has not been paid to the petitioner so far even though the 2nd respondent through proceedings dated 30.03.2017 recommended for making such payment to the petitioner.

4. A perusal of the said proceedings of the 2nd respondent indicated that he has requested the 1st respondent to provide the said relief fund to the petitioner and others. Therefore, it is for the 1st respondent to consider the request of the petitioner and pass appropriate orders without further loss of time.

Accordingly, this writ petition is disposed of by directing the 1st respondent to consider the request of the petitioner for grant of Flood Relief Fund as has been recommended by the 2nd respondent as stated supra. Such exercise shall be done by the 2nd respondent within a period of six weeks from the date of receipt of a copy of this order. No costs.
